Welcome! In order to find foreign language and literature resources it is a good idea to start by searching for books.

A few suggested searches that you can use are: searching for the name of a language and the word literature or perhaps use the word fiction. Here are examples:

Spanish literature
German fiction

To further narrow down your search you can also add other related key terms like: history and criticism, women and literature or other limiters like 16th Century or 18th Century.

Finding Books in a Specific Language

It is also useful to limit your search to items written in the language and this can be done before an initial search or during your search.

Go the Advanced Search Screen of the URI Libraries Search by clicking on the link below the search box.

Use the Any Language pull-down menu on the right to select the language.

or


During your search you can select the language under the "Languages" facet on the right that looks like this:
